Transaction 6870e2d8d791354051daa07d6405d4981f892887976649ea08568d4298c4b7de
1 Input
1 Output
-
6870e2d8d791354051daa07d6405d4981f892887976649ea08568d4298c4b7de:0
- value
- 82376
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e6f4f8e419408c6885660da44a8b79778bcfe790111ba4178546c9bbe52cd313
- address
- bc1pum603eqegzxx3ptxpkjy4zmew79uleuszyd6g9u9gmymhefv6vfsx4vrdn